About the Cuckoo Belgian Bearded d'Anvers
Cuckoo birds are barred rather than solid: a grey-black ground crossed by irregular light-grey bands that meet in soft inverted-V patterns across each feather, paired with orange-red eyes and a pale, bluish beak. The barring runs right through the beard and tail of this confident little Belgian true bantam.
